CME FedWatch Tool

Stay up-to-date with the latest probabilities of FOMC rate moves.

The next FOMC meeting is in:

What is the likelihood that the Fed will change the Federal target rate at upcoming FOMC meetings, according to interest rate traders? Analyze the probabilities of changes to the Fed rate and U.S. monetary policy, as implied by 30-Day Fed Funds futures pricing data.
